No, it's not absolutely necessary to use "no" to negate every noun in the series; the initial "no" for the first noun normally suffices. To strongly emphasize the negation, however, repeating the "no" for every item in the series may be called for or even desirable. As you might have noticed, such repeated negation is often put to good use in advertising language and in rhetorical flourishes for speeches and debates. In a TV commercial pitching a post-paid cellphone service, for instance, it would be so lame and surprisingly unnatural if the endorser didn't take recourse to the repeated negation of Version A:"There is no enrollment form, no membership fee, and no restrictions on the frequency of use!"